9 Days Myanmar in Depth Vacation Package

Duration:
9 Days / 8 Nights
Priced From: Contact Travelwizard
Dates: Join any day




Tour Itinerary

Day 1. Arrive Yangon.
On arrival in Yangon, you will be met at the airport and transferred to your hotel for overnight accommodation.

Day 2. Yangon.
Today you will begin with a city tour, which will take you to the diplomatic area, highlighting some of the rich colonial architecture dating back from the British occupation and Sule Pagoda. Continue on, to see the Chauk Htat Gyi Reclining Buddha, the National Museum - famous for the Lion Throne. Lunch will take place at a local restaurant. After lunch, visit the General Aung San (Father of Myanmar Independence) House Museum. Before sunset, visit Shwedagon Pagoda, the most famous landmark in Yangon. Dinner at a local restaurant.

Day 3. Yangon/Bagan.
Fly today to Bagan. On arrival check into your hotel after which, visit the Shwezigon Pagoda, and the Gubyaukgyi Pagoda, a 13th Century temple. Bagan is not only famous for the profusion of pagodas but also for its artistic handicrafts and lacquerware. You will visit a local lacquerware store where the process of making each piece can be seen. At the end of the day a relaxing sunset can be seen from the Ywahaunggyi or Mingalazedu Pagodas.

Day 4. Bagan.
In 442 BC, a great earthquake roared through central Myanmar and from out of the barren Myingyan plains rose Mount Popa. For the inhabitants of the surrounding regions, the "sugar-loaf" peak became regarded as the home of the gods, the Mount Olympus of Myanmar. Mount Popa, 1,518 meters (4,981 feet) high, is located about 50 km (31 miles) southeast of Bagan. This morning visit Mt. Popa. On the way a stop will be made at the Palm plantation a sugar-making factory to observe how the locals extract sugar from palms. This is an easy day with those with a more adventurous flair continuing to the Summit. After lunch, return to Bagan making a stop at a local village to see how the people of Bagan live. The early evening will be spent on a relaxing river cruise along the Irrawaddy River.

Day 5. Bagan/Mandalay.
Fly to Mandalay. On arrival, transfer to Amarpaura, situated about 11 km south of Mandalay, one of the capitals of the third Myanmar Empire. Visit the Mahagandayone Monastery to gain an insight into the life and culture of the Burmese, as every male in the Burmese culture is a monk at one point of time in his life. Also visit one of Mandalay's silk weaving factories. After checking-in at your hotel, the afternoon will comprise a visit to the Mahamuni Pagoda. To the Buddhists in Myanmar, this richly gilded Maha Muni image is not a mere representation of the Lord Buddha but is an icon, which is regarded as sacred. As evening approaches, visit the Kuthodaw Pagoda, home to the world's largest book. A drive to the top of Mandalay hill will give you a beautiful view of the sunset over Mandalay.

Day 6. Mandalay/Heho/Pindaya/Kalaw.
Fly to Heho. On arrival proceed to Pindaya, famous for its caves in which thousands of Buddha images have been placed or carved over many years. The true culture and tradition of Myanmar can be found in Shan State. Visit a traditional paper & umbrella making home after which, proceed to Kalaw, 45 km north of Pindaya, home to a charming, serene hill station surrounded by mountains. Kalaw was a favourite retreat for the British in summer time as the cool climate provides a welcome break from the summer heat. Arrive Kalaw and transfer to your hotel. In the evening, enjoy a leisurely stroll around the beautiful city.

Day 7. Kalaw/Inle Lake.
Drive to Nyaung Shwe, the gateway to Inle Lake. Board a chartered boat and spend a day on the lake with its serenity and beauty. The first stop will be the village at which a 5 day market is held. A leisurely stroll can be taken around the markets to get a feel for the atmosphere. Then proceed to Nampan Village where locals make cigars and boats that can be seen sailing on the lake. Continue to the silk weaving village, Inn Paw Khone and see how intricate is the design and manufacture of silk products. After lunch visit the Phaung Daw Oo Pagoda followed by a visit to the Ngaphechaung Monastery, famous for the monks who have trained cats to jump through hoops. The monastery is now better known as the Jumping Cat monastery.

Day 8. Inle Lake/Heho/Yangon.
Morning canoe ride to visit the floating farms and houses. Lunch at a local restaurant. In the afternoon, drive to Heho for your flight departure back to Yangon. Upon arrival into Yangon, transfer to the hotel where you will have some refreshments. In the evening, enjoy the beautiful sunset at the Botataung Pagoda.

Day 9. Yangon.
This morning, visit the Chauk Htat Gyi Reclining Buddha, a colossal (70 metre long) reclining Buddha Statue, one of the largest in Myanmar. Afterwards go shopping in Scott Market, the sprawling, 70 years market located in the centre of Yangon. It has the largest selection of Burmese handicrafts you will find in one location.

After lunch, you can enjoy some leisure time to take a walk or simply relax before transferring to the airport for your departure flight.
